Star Trek: Mission's End was a five-part Star Trek: The Original Series comics miniseries published by IDW Publishing starting in March 2009. The series was written by Ty Templeton with art by Steve Molnar depicts the final mission of the USS Enterprise on her five-year mission under the command of Captain James T. Kirk.

Overview
The series centers around the artificial planet Archernar IV and it's two native sentient species, the Archernarians and Crawlers. The series begins at the start of the Enterprise's five-year mission at the start of contact with Archernar, and then skips ahead to the Enterprise's final mission to the planet as it prepares to join the Federation. At the conclusion of the Archernar mission the Enterprise returns to Earth, with the crew moved by the mission to take on new roles, as seen at the start of Star Trek: The Motion Picture.
